Women Led Startups in India

Women-led startups in India are becoming increasingly prevalent, and they are playing a crucial role in driving innovation and economic growth in the country. Despite the challenges faced by women entrepreneurs, such as a lack of access to funding and cultural barriers, women are making significant contributions to the startup ecosystem.

The Indian government has taken several steps to support women entrepreneurs, including the launch of the “Mahila E-Haat” initiative, which provides a platform for women to showcase and sell their products and services. Additionally, several venture capital firms and angel investors have also started to focus on investing in women-led startups, recognizing the significant potential for growth and impact.

Women-led startups are also making a difference in sectors such as health and wellness, education, and technology. They are leveraging technology to provide innovative solutions that address some of the most pressing challenges facing society today.

Overall, the future outlook for women-led startups in India is positive, and they are expected to continue to grow and contribute to the country's economic development. However, further support from the government and the investment community is needed to remove the barriers facing women entrepreneurs and enable them to reach their full potential.
